Meeting notes — transport briefing, 14 May

Discussed the crate of survey instruments bound for the Pellham ridge site. Theodolites calibrated Tuesday; crate sealed and weatherproofed. Coordinator to schedule a morning run to avoid the gravel road after rain. Driver carries the calibration certificates, not the site office. Hand-over instruction for the courier follows below.

handover note for yawig-tagug: the ralael eliion courier leaves the ulaax frair olidor ledger at gate 3456 under passcode 367212

Handover Note — Logistics Transition

From R. Calloway to D. Ostrem, copied to department heads.

As agreed, we are moving fulfilment from Harbridge Freight to Velmont Cargo effective the first of next month. Contracts are signed; penalty clauses reviewed by legal. Dagny, please track the parallel-running period closely — any missed SLA goes straight to me. One sensitive detail for this group alone follows directly below.

management briefing: The pricing group signed off on a budget of $149.6 million for Project Ruswyn.

New starters at Fennick & Roye: the roof terrace on level 9 is open to all staff during daylight hours, but please be aware the terrace door has a known fault. The latch swells in damp weather and the door can jam shut behind you. For this reason, never go onto the terrace alone, and always prop the wedge (kept in the bracket beside the frame) before stepping out. If the door jams, use the intercom by the planter. To unlock the door manually, enter the code below.

door code, tajof-kageg: bdg-QVDCE-3